What is the New Solana ETP Launching in Brazil?

Valour, a subsidiary of DeFi Technologies, has received regulatory approval to list a Solana Exchange-Traded Product (ETP) on Brazil’s B3 exchange. The product, trading under the ticker VSOL, is scheduled to begin trading this Wednesday. This approval represents a significant vote of confidence from Brazilian regulators and a major step forward for institutional crypto products in the region.

An ETP functions similarly to a traditional exchange-traded fund (ETF), tracking the price of an underlying asset—in this case, Solana (SOL). However, it allows investors to buy and sell shares through their regular brokerage accounts on a major stock exchange, simplifying the investment process considerably.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What is a Solana ETP?
A Solana ETP (Exchange-Traded Product) is a regulated financial instrument that tracks the price of Solana (SOL). It trades on a traditional stock exchange, allowing investors to gain exposure to SOL’s price movements without directly holding the cryptocurrency.

How can I invest in the Solana ETP in Brazil?
Once listed, the VSOL ticker will be available for trading through any brokerage account that provides access to the B3 exchange, just like any other stock or ETF.

What is the difference between an ETP and an ETF?
While functionally similar for investors, ETP is a broader category that includes various structures like exchange-traded notes (ETNs) and commodity pools. An ETF specifically holds the underlying assets. Both trade on exchanges and track an index or asset.

Why is listing on B3 important?
B3 is the sole securities exchange in Brazil and one of the largest in Latin America. A listing here grants the Solana ETP immediate legitimacy, visibility, and access to the country’s entire investing public.

Does this mean Solana is more regulated now?
The ETP product itself is regulated by the Brazilian financial authorities. This provides a regulated wrapper for investors, but the underlying Solana blockchain operates independently.

Could this affect the price of SOL?
Potentially, yes. Increased accessibility through a major exchange like B3 could drive new demand from institutional and retail investors in Brazil, which may influence SOL’s market price.

Daredevil Born Again Marvel MCU fans were thrilled that Charlie Cox’s Daredevil was being brought back to life after his unceremonious execution after his show’s Netflix run, where everything was transitioning to Disney Plus. Born Again felt like a moment that would never come, and when it did, it mostly satisfied fans, with few exceptions. Now, according to a new IGN interview with head of TV Brad Winderbaum, Marvel has greenlit Daredevil: Born Again for season 3, well before season 2 airs in March 2026. Originally, the plan was an 18-episode run across two seasons, but Marvel seems to have much larger plans for Matt Murdoch and his series. This is a combination of two things. First, the positive fan reception to season 1. While there were some hiccups here, where the middle of the season had parts of the previously canned version of the show they had to work around, the first and last few episodes were incredible, and that’s the team making all of season 2 and presumably season 3 going forward. So, that’s great news. Second, this is a move by Marvel to reduce the cost of its endless supply of Disney Plus shows by focusing on more “street level” content. MCU series have been all over the place in terms of their focus and their budgets, culminating in the ridiculous $212 million budget for six episodes of the VFX-heavy Secret Invasion, one of the worst things Marvel has ever produced. Now? The name of the game is lower costs. Agatha All Along was a prime example of this, one of the MCU’s cheapest projects ever but one of its best shows. CME Group to launch Solana and XRP futures options in October

CME Group to launch Solana and XRP futures options in October

The post CME Group to launch Solana and XRP futures options in October app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. CME Group is preparing to launch options on SOL and XRP futures next month, giving traders new ways to manage exposure to the two assets.  The contracts are set to go live on October 13, pending regulatory approval, and will come in both standard and micro sizes with expiries offered daily, monthly and quarterly. The new listings mark a major step for CME, which first brought bitcoin futures to market in 2017 and added ether contracts in 2021. Solana and XRP futures have quickly gained traction since their debut earlier this year. CME says more than 540,000 Solana contracts (worth about $22.3 billion), and 370,000 XRP contracts (worth $16.2 billion), have already been traded. Both products hit record trading activity and open interest in August. Market makers including Cumberland and FalconX plan to support the new contracts, arguing that institutional investors want hedging tools beyond bitcoin and ether. CME’s move also highlights the growing demand for regulated ways to access a broader set of digital assets. The launch, which still needs the green light from regulators, follows the end of XRP’s years-long legal fight with the US Securities and Exchange Commission. A federal court ruling in 2023 found that institutional sales of XRP violated securities laws, but programmatic exchange sales did not. The case officially closed in August 2025 after Ripple agreed to pay a $125 million fine, removing one of the biggest uncertainties hanging over the token. This is a developing story.
